PDP, APC ‘clash’ over byelections, call for Buhari’s impeachment

The PDP said call to commence impeachment of President Muhammadu Buhari is constitutional.

The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has said the call by its caucus in the House of Representatives asking Nigerians to direct their representatives across party lines, to commence impeachment process against President Muhammadu Buhari is constitutional and democratic.

The party also flayed Presidency for saying that the All Progressives Congress (APC) swept last Saturday’s by-elections, describing it as another desperate measure to divert public attention from its alleged manifest failures.

The party, in a statement on Monday, by its National Publicity Secretary, Kola Ologbondiyan, said the call for Buhari’s impeachment was a direct reflection of the mood and desires of the Nigerians people.

“As a party, the PDP had always called on our federal legislators in the House of Representatives and the Senate, irrespective of political affiliations, to stand on the side of the people by deploying the legislative instruments provided in the 1999 Constitution (as amended) to rescue the ship of state.

“The Buhari’s administration had already accepted failure as reflected in the declaration by one of its officials, that the nation is now at the mercy of bandits and terrorists, a development that signals that it has outlived its usefulness,” the party said.

But reacting, the APC in a statement by its Deputy National Publicity Secretary, Yekini Nabena, said: “We have since learnt that Chinda does not even have the support of any of the PDP House factions he claims to head.

“He is a lone, rejected voice.

“The House of Representatives has already dismissed Chinda’s rant as illogical, self-serving and a ploy to derail the proposed visit of the President to the House.”

Byelection issues

In another statement issued on Monday, in reaction to Presidency’s statement that the APC swept last Saturday’s by-elections, Ologbondiyan said: “Perhaps Mr President’s handlers ought to have informed him that out of the six senatorial byelections, the PDP freely swept three in free, fair and credible contests, while the APC only muscle the other three in polls that were marred by manifest irregularities and rigging.

“Moreover, the PDP is in clear lead in Zamfara where the INEC returning officer, Prof. Ibrahim Magatawa, openly betrayed the plot between INEC and APC to allocate votes for the APC and rig the Bakura State Constituency byelection.”
